Wind Effects
Wind is one of the few (maybe the only) effects that you cannot see, only the effect that it has on other objects or people. When the wind blows in the trees, it is the leaves moving that you see and not the wind. If, like the wolf in the Three Little Pigs, you huff & puff at and blow at a brick wall, the huffing and puffing it is unlikely to show any effect.
We not only have a range of traditional blowers/fans and wind machines (up to 5 ft trailer mounted & petrol powered) we also have units which run off compressed air that can be safely used handheld in difficult locations eg in water and deliver very high wind speeds.
